Newton Abbot: Readers Union Group of Book Clubs, [1979]. First hardcover edition. A fine copy in fine dust jacket. (#169384) (30022). Octavo, cloth. This British Science Fiction Book Club edition preceded the UK trade hardcover edition published in 1979 by Millington. Collects sixteen stories and Ellison's introduction, "The Man on the Mushroom.
Synopsis
Ellison Wonderland is a collection of short stories by author Harlan Ellison that was originally published in 1962. Gerry Gross bought the book from Ellison in 1961, providing him with the funds he needed to move to Los Angeles. Subsequent payments after the book was published supplied the author with enough money to survive until he was able to find a job writing for a television series. It was later reprinted in 1974 by New American Library with an introduction by Ellison.
